Umno to hold formal cooperation talks after Melaka assembly dissolves
Umno President Zahid Hamidi says the party will enter into official discussions on collaborative arrangements following the dissolution of the Melaka state assembly. The talks will be led by Melaka Chief Minister Ab Rauf Yusoh.

Umno will engage in formal negotiations regarding cooperation arrangements in the wake of the Melaka state assembly's dissolution, according to party President Zahid Hamidi. The discussions have been delegated to Melaka Chief Minister Ab Rauf Yusoh, who will spearhead the negotiations on behalf of the party. The move comes as Umno positions itself to address the political situation created by the assembly's dissolution and determine the party's path forward in the state. Zahid's announcement indicates that Umno is taking a structured approach to its cooperation discussions, channeling them through the state's chief executive rather than through federal party headquarters. The specifics of the cooperation framework being negotiated have not yet been disclosed, though such arrangements typically involve coordination between political parties on legislative and administrative matters at the state level.
